Police arrested a 45-year-old woman over the weekend after they said a child's 911 call led them to discover a man who had been shot dead inside a Coral Springs home.
Denise Nicole Malcolm is now facing a first-degree murder charge.
According to Coral Springs police, authorities responded to the 10500 block of Northwest 43rd Street after a boy called them at around 6:30 p.m. to report that a man in the home had been shot.
Court records show Malcolm lives on the same street.
Police said when they arrived at the home, two children exited and they heard a single gunshot. A woman, later identified as Malcolm, came out shortly after that.
